Instructions

1
misturar

Prepare the dough by adding the milk, margarine, egg yolk, sugar, and active dry yeast to a bowl.

1min 30s
2
sovar

Add the all-purpose flour and knead the dough for approximately 10 minutes until it reaches the correct consistency.

10min
3
fermentar

Allow the dough to rest and rise, covered from air circulation, for 30 minutes.

30min
4
modelar

Divide the risen dough into individual portions of approximately 60g each.

3min
5
fermentar

Let the shaped portions rest again for another 30 minutes to allow them to rise further.

30min
6
misturar

While the dough rests, start preparing the pastry cream by mixing the sweetened condensed milk, cornstarch, and vanilla extract in a bowl.

2min

Dica: Mix all the dry ingredients for the cream well before adding the milk.

7
cozinhar

Add the milk to the cream mixture and cook over heat, stirring until the cream thickens.

10min
8
fritar

Fry the risen donuts in hot oil, handling them carefully to avoid deforming them.

5min
9
rechear

Remove the donuts from the oil, let the excess drain, and fill them with the pastry cream.

3min

Dica: Make sure they are fully filled.
